Sunni Jame Masjid West Tola


What is this place?

Mosque – This is a Sunni Jame Masjid located in West Tola, along Sikorna panchayat road in Kadwa, Katihar. It serves as a central place of worship and community gathering for the local Muslim population.

Spiritual or cultural significance

Worship & Community – As a Jame Masjid, it holds significance as a place for daily prayers, especially the important Friday congregational prayers (Jumu'ah). It fosters a sense of community and spiritual connection among its attendees.

Why people come here

Prayer & Gathering – People primarily visit this mosque for their daily prayers, including the five obligatory prayers (Salat) and special congregational prayers. It also serves as a hub for religious education and community events.

What to expect

Peaceful Atmosphere – I expect a serene and respectful environment dedicated to worship. You'll typically find a calm atmosphere suitable for prayer and contemplation, especially outside of peak prayer times.

Visitor etiquette

Respectful Conduct – When visiting, I recommend dressing modestly, covering your head if you are a woman, and removing your shoes before entering the prayer halls. Maintaining silence and respect for those praying is generally expected.

Practical info

Accessibility – The mosque is situated on Sikorna panchayat road, making it generally accessible within the Kadwa area. Specific timings for prayers vary throughout the year; it's always open for daily prayers.

Good to know

Local Landmark – For residents of West Tola and the surrounding Kadwa region, this mosque is a significant local landmark and a central point for religious and community activities.
